Building Maintenance Technician

Chaz Limited Collision Express is a leading Alaskan family-owned business serving our neighbors for five decades. As Alaska’s Collision Care Family, we’re known for precision repairs, straightforward guidance, and a team-centered culture built on honesty, respect, and continuous learning.

We are seeking a qualified and dependable Building Maintenance technician to join our team. In this role, you will help maintain our facilities, equipment, and overall shop environments across multiple Alaska locations. The ideal candidate is experienced, self-motivated, detail-oriented, and committed to safety, reliability, and consistent follow-through. This is an excellent opportunity for someone who takes pride in hands-on work and wants to support a growing Alaska company.

Location

Alaska: Anchorage, Eagle River, Wasilla and Fairbanks

Schedule

Full-time | Monday-Friday | 8:00 AM-5:00 PM

Occasional overtime as needed

Travel required between Anchorage, Eagle River, Wasilla, and Fairbanks locations

What You’ll Do

  • Conduct routine inspections of buildings, grounds, and equipment
  • Perform preventative maintenance to help keep facilities operating safely and efficiently
  • Complete basic building, equipment, and repair work as needed
  • Diagnose maintenance issues and make timely repairs
  • Repair machines, equipment, and structures as necessary
  • Use hand and power tools safely and effectively
  • Review manuals, parts information, and repair references when needed
  • Coordinate with and oversee outside contractors for specialized repairs
  • Help maintain clean, safe, and functional work environments across locations
  • Support other maintenance-related duties as assigned

What You’ll Bring

  • Proven building or facility maintenance experience
  • High school diploma or GED
  • Technical school or related trade education preferred
  • Valid Alaska driver’s license with clean driving record
  • Reliable transportation and valid insurance
  • Open availability and ability to travel as needed
  • Strong working knowledge of hand tools, power tools, and basic repair methods
  • Ability to disassemble equipment and replace defective parts
  • Ability to read blueprints, repair manuals, or parts catalogs as needed
  • Experience using common maintenance tools such as drills, saws, wrenches, and hoists
  • Experience with precision measuring tools or electronic testing devices preferred
  • Strong organizational, time management, and follow-up skills
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to work independently
  • Professional attitude and dependable work habits
  • Willingness to wear proper PPE when required
